CHILLICOTHE, Ohio — Police are investigating a shooting at a local park in Chillicothe.
According to reports, officers were dispatched to the area of Poland Park and South Hickory Street Sunday evening shortly after 6 p.m. on reports of shots fired.
Upon arrival, officers spoke with a witness who stated that a dark-colored, “possibly Hyundai Elantra” was stopped near the entrance to the park. The man then told police that he saw two male occupants inside of the vehicle.
A short time later, police say, one person inside the vehicle began shooting at an unidentified man walking down the street. The vehicle then fled the scene following the attack.
Police canvassed the area and noted that a house on the 100 block of South Hickory Street was struck multiple times by stray bullets, and at least one vehicle, parked along the street, was also struck.
No injuries were reported in the incident.
No further details were provided by police and no suspects have been identified at this time.
